Western Growers hires Robert Medler as Arizona government affairs manager
“We are very excited to have Robert joining Western Growers’ State Government Affairs team,” said Matthew Allen, vice president of state government affairs at Western Growers (WG). “He brings a wealth of experience advocating on behalf of employers and is looking forward to utilizing his skills to represent WG member interests in the state of Arizona.”

Lobbying on behalf of the association, Medler will represent WG in all Arizona legislative and regulatory matters as well as monitor, analyze and report on policy recommendations for WG positions. Additionally, as part of his role, he will develop, draft and tactically implement policy strategies or legislation affecting agriculture, specifically relating to the fresh fruit, vegetable and nut sectors in Arizona.
“Western Growers is the preeminent advocacy organization for the agriculture community,” said Medler. “I am humbled and honored to join the Western Growers’ team to ensure our members have a strong voice in Arizona. Today’s policy decisions will have generational impacts; let’s make sure they are the right decisions.”
Medler earned a bachelor’s in political science and communications from the University of Arizona and his master’s in organizational leadership from Gonzaga University in Spokane, Washington. He currently resides in Marana, Arizona.
